Coats for Kids

View the Coats for Kids flyer: Coats For Kids

The annual Coats for Kids campaign helps distribute new or gently-used coats to needy citizens throughout the Warren County area. Partnering with Big B Cleaners to ensure all coats are clean, club members work with area schools and non-profit organizations to ensure all needs are met. Typically, the coat drive is held in the fall of each year and concluding before Thanksgiving. In 2010 and 2011, 1000 coats were distributed throughout Warren County. This year will celebrate the 22nd year for this campaign.

Holiday Bash

Organized by Kirby Auctions Group, 2010 was the first year for the Holiday Bash. Giving to non-profits in this region, Bowling Green Junior Woman’s Club was one of many lucky recipients of proceeds from the events. After working hard to organize silent auction items and set up for the event, the night was a great success! The 2011 Bash was another successful event staged at the Corvette Museum just in time for the holidays.
